Video transcription

Recently Google launched the Outstream video ad format for mobile web, apps, and websites other than YouTube.

The ad unit does not need a YouTube video to display in-stream video ads.

With these Outstream ads, publishers can monetize with video.

For mobile web, the ad unit is placed in banners and for apps in banners, interstitials, and in-feed.

Only websites and apps from Google video partners are allowed to display the ad unit.

The ad unit is sold on a viewable CPM basis.

As the user scrolls down a page and the Outstream video ads come into view, it automatically plays without sound.

Once tapped on the Outstream ad, the sound will turn on, and the video will restart.
